An experimental study on the effect of 5-Thio-D-Glucose on radiation injury after hyperthermia

H S Chang, M C Han, C W Kim, C I Park
1982 Journal of the Korean Radiological Society  
To evaluate the influence of 5-thio-D-glucose on irradiation effect after hyperthermia, an experimental study was carried out using a total of 72 m ice. A single dose of 3000 rads was delivered on skin of mouse tail after hypertherrnia with or without intraperitoneal injection of 5-thoi-D-glucose 2 hours before irradiation. The hyperthermia was carried out at 43 0 C for 40 m inutes just before the irradiation. The skin changes of the irradiated mouse tail were observed from 7th to 31 st
